Internet

Internet

It’s a THAAD, THAAD, THAAD World

Internet

Get a refurbished Dell Chromebook for only $66

Internet

How to save disappearing messages on Whatsapp

Internet

Buying a Budget PC: DIY vs. OEM

Internet

Meizu MX Launching This Sunday January 1st

Internet

Fun By Jeremy Atherton Lin February 13, 2024